19 Year Old Arrested In Stolen SUV After Hitting Police Vehicle

(ADELAIDE METCALFE, ON) – On June 7, 2016, the Middlesex County Ontario Provincial Police (OPP) were alerted to a theft of a motor vehicle, which occurred in Lambton County, Ontario.

A suspect vehicle involved in the incident, a red Honda sport utility vehicle (SUV), was observed travelling eastbound on Highway 402. Shortly after 4:00 a.m., it exited at the Centre Road off ramp, where it came to a stop due to traffic congestion in the area.

The Honda struck a responding police vehicle, which sustained minor damage. There was no damage to the Honda, and no injury to the officer.

The lone female occupant, a 19-year-old from London, Ontario, was arrested, and transported by ambulance to hospital for medical assessment. Charges are pending.

The Highway 402 eastbound off ramp at Centre Road is open, but police remain on the scene. As a result, travel in area is slow, and motorists are encouraged to find alternative routes.
